Output ebf03af8bd7186bf881a6f056bc26a6966bd02dbefea751bb196a982eaf18955:15

value
31285060
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ee6a890184ef8454c1099ff96c8bc1aa8eed5476 OP_EQUALVERIFY OP_CHECKSIG
address
1NjdSrHJzCeFZaWgiCvZCPmQbXEDZm6yqR
transaction
ebf03af8bd7186bf881a6f056bc26a6966bd02dbefea751bb196a982eaf18955
spent
true